Following on from the low rise jeans post. A designer who probably won’t appreciate that article is Starr D who makes some great low rise jeans. I wanted to post some pics but they were too big. Below is a clip from a press release re her ’04 collection.

The pants are designed for the ultimate fit. Between the 2 low rises being offered (5″ and 6″), the trademark 1 1/2″ zipper, very soft material and the ever so popular no gap back when you sit down, Starr D is definitely going to be competition to other established designers. Karen has recently been asked to design pants in her material for men by an executive buyer for an international men’s boutique and will eventually expand her line for kids and expecting mothers.
